www.jc4justice.comJimmy Cha is a solo practitioner of The Law Office of Jimmy Cha and dedicates his practice solely to criminal defense. Mr. Cha graduated from UCLA with a degree in Sociology, and earned his Juris Doctorate from Western State University College of Law, along with a Certificate in Criminal Law Studies. During law school, Mr. Cha externed at the Orange County Public Defender’s Office and Juvenile Defender’s Office. He served as a law clerk during law school, and was an independent gang profiler for criminal defense attorneys. Jimmy Cha was included on The National Trial Lawyers’ list of Top 100 Trial Lawyers, and nominated as Top 40 Under 40 Criminal Defense Lawyers by The American Society of Legal Advocates. He was also selected as Southern California’s Outstanding Young Lawyers by Los Angeles Magazine, and as a Rising Star by Super Lawyers. Mr. Cha continues to give back to the community by serving as a guest speaker and as a mentor to inner city youth.
